Campers participate in daily riding instruction and leisure trail rides (weather permitting), as well as learning the basics of grooming, tacking, barn management, horsemanship, and daily fun activities.

Riding Instruction

Our Goals

One hour instruction based upon the ability of the rider.
Our instructors strive for constant growth of the rider from day to day.

Daily short guided trail rides. 

Daily Care of all the Horses

Students learn to feed the horses at scheduled times of day.
Students learn how to check and make sure the horses are well.

Preparing their Horses

Students learn the tools used for grooming and how to apply them.
Students get the opportunity to learn how to tack up.

After Riding Horse Care

Students learn to un-tack their horses, help with bathing the horses as well as graze them. 

Horsemanship & Daily Activities

Students learn how to "emergency dismount".
Parts, colors, breeds of the horses are taught and explained.
Fun games and other horse related activities. 


  • To teach respect, responsibility, and teamwork.
  • We teach our students to be respectful of their peers and the horses; also to be responsible for another living animal.
  • By working with their peers and instructors, students learn foundations of teamwork.

Required for Riding School
  • Certified ASTM Helmet
  • Paddock boots or boots above the ankle with a heel
  • ​​Gloves​
  • Signed release form
